Here’s one thing I hate about being diabetic… the fact that it never goes away.  It’s draining some days.  Yeah, I deal with it but there are days when I just wish I could throw my needles and testing supplies out the window, and just have a day where I worked out and ate and didn’t have to deal with blood sugar.

On those days, it really helps to hear other people’s stories about being diabetic.  It doesn’t even mean I want to hear bad stories about it, but it’s just nice to know that there is someone else out there who knows what I’m going through. 

I thought it might be nice to share a bit about ourselves and remind other diabetics that they aren’t alone.  To that end, I’m going to be starting a “Putting a Face on Diabetes” segment where I will feature one of you.  I’ll give you some interview questions, share a photo (if you like) and just have you talk about your experience, things you like to do, and anything else you’d like to add.
